Navy Tests New Uniform in Hampton Roads Sailors received a first look Monday at what could be their new working uniform. Crew members onboard the USS Iwo Jima got a chance to see for themselves the camouflage some will soon be sporting. With a catwalk, a commentator, and a discerning crowd, it was high fashion on the high seas. Navy officials are considering replacing the working khaki's for chiefs and officers, the coveralls, and the standard blue shirt/blue pants ensemble with one uniform for everyone. The new kind of camouflage is not really meant to keep sailors from being seen, but is more to keep stains from standing out. The new design was a year-and-a-half in the making. Officials believe they've found a uniform that can be thrown in the washer and worn, one that lasts longer, and one that screams "Navy." The Navy will test the uniform over the next several months. Local ships and units involved in the test include:
